Handover for night shift — canteen arrangement. As of this week, the ground-floor canteen at Brellick House is shared with staff from Vannor Logistics next door. Their people may use our entrance between 22:00 and 02:00; check lanyards but don't turn anyone away. Deliveries still come through the loading bay only. If the connecting door locks itself again, reopen it using the pass code below.

turnstile pass: bdg-YEOZLM-79341408

## Step 4: Cut over the markdown pipeline

Welcome aboard! This step moves rendering from the old Quillgate parser to Inkmill. Don't panic if previews look slightly different — Inkmill normalizes heading anchors and fenced-block languages, which is expected. Run the shadow-render job first and diff the output against Quillgate before flipping the flag; it catches 95% of surprises. Once the diff looks clean, update the pipeline settings on the render workers. The new workers should be started with the following configuration.

config for yahof-tajop:
zorath:
  pin: 7493
  metrics_host: metrics.zorath.tolvaqsys.internal
  tenant: praiel
  seal: seal_fd9cd4f1

Handover Note — Inventory Write-Down, Corvex Components

From Director Halloway to Director Strund, for board circulation.

The write-down on the Q3 stock of Arclite fittings stands at roughly 12% of carrying value, driven by the obsolescence of the older casing design. Documentation of the valuation method, auditor correspondence, and the disposal schedule for the Dunmere warehouse are in the shared file. Please confirm the final figure with Finance before the board pack closes. The related business-planning note is appended directly below.

management briefing: Headcount on the Belix team goes from 60 to 93 by the end of November. Gross margin on Belix came in at 23 percent against a plan of 47 percent.

Canary gating for Lanternfold: promote only if error rate stays under 0.4% for 30 minutes and p95 latency delta is below 8%. Auto-rollback triggers on two consecutive breaches. If the gate service itself is down, recovery requires the break-glass account owned by the Driftmark team. Do not page them for routine stalls; check the queue first. Account recovery for the gate console follows the standard Quillbase flow, but the final unlock step prompts for the passphrase. Enter it exactly as written below.

vault phrase of kajef-tafog = wenox-briix